Polar Biology Issues Research Articles in March 2022 Edition
March 10, 2022
BASEL, Switzerland, March 10 -- Polar Biology, a peer-reviewed journal that says it presents the study of plants, animals and micro-organisms of marine, limnic and terrestrial habitats in polar and subpolar regions hemispheres, published research articles, including the following topics, in its March 2022 edition:

Reviews:

* Can heat shock protein 70 (HSP70) serve as biomarkers in Antarctica for future ocean acidification, warming and salinity stress?
